Hydra Tactician?

So just looking at Pilot Talents, and I see the ever confused Tactician Talent,

and then thought, could Hydra solo-proc this talent?

So a simple set up,

you go a Main Melee weapon (Idk what would be good), and you deploy your Orochi drone adjacent to your target (And ideal location given all its adjacency effects), and can swing at them with accuracy from Level 1 (Opportunist)

all the while, you have your Heavy weapon, the Ghast Drone sitting on top of a piece of cover, high ground, building etc. to use Level 2 (Solar Backdrop) since, you are drawing line of sight of your attack from a position above the target, giving you accuracy on the attack.

the only flaw is that you cant leverage Level 3 (Overlapping Fire) with your drones since all attacks are considered your own if I recall correctly but,

having your Ghast Drone be perched up on high ground, can make those flanking shots, WITH accuracy since it stacks with Solar Backdrop

Is this too much work for making this talent work?

or is this basically one of the few ways to actually make it work without backflipping through hoops?

u/Tuomir 7d ago edited 7d ago

Tactician 2 cares about your own position, not the position you trace the attack from. It specifically says "while you are at a higher elevation than your target."

Also, if you're in engagement, that applies to attacks with a deployed Ghast Nexus too since you're the one attacking.

And for Tactician 3, your target needs to be not in cover from you before you select your weapon to overwatch with, so the deployed Ghast doesn't let you outflank enemies for that.

You are entirely right for Tactician 1 working with your drones, though. Very nice with duelist 3, so you get 1 accuracy on your main melee, and 1 accuracy on the ram/grapple.

u/Nanergy 7d ago

A Hydra's ghast nexus has 15 HP and 2 armor, plus sometimes resistance to all damage. Look at that from a Defender angle: If the GM sends enough at that to kill it, that's a lot of resources spent not attacking the players. I call it a win.

u/Charnerie 6d ago

It depends on what you're fighting. Talking damage break points, its 3 shots from an operator, 1-2 from a sniper, and 2-4 for an assault's rifle. Thats assumming only that one unit is shooting the drone, and there isn't anything else going on. It'll live for a bit, but if you're annoying enough and better targets aren't around, expect it to be shot.
